Output e66e61fccd4b1e6686ab5cae9e055f446d1fa1597fce4d552f1516b28edf5ad4:1

value
17695095
script pubkey
OP_0 OP_PUSHBYTES_20 54c6dd6f1d2437b5f5b5c6d67163aa1761b370ed
address
bc1q2nrd6mcaysmmtad4cmt8zca2zasmxu8dd3xklu
transaction
e66e61fccd4b1e6686ab5cae9e055f446d1fa1597fce4d552f1516b28edf5ad4